Argos


General Information:

Argos are found in almost every part of the known world. An argos resembles a giant amoeba. It has one large, central eye with a tripartite pupil, and a hundred lashless, inhuman eyes and many sharp-toothed mouths. An argos can extrude several pseudopods, each tipped with a fanged maw that functions as a hand to manipulate various tools.

Argos move by slithering; they can cling to walls and ceilings. They can levitate and fly at the very slow rate.

Argos colors tend toward shades of transparent blues and violets; they smell like a bouquet of flowers. They are huge beasts ranging in size from 10 to 20 feet in diameter, weighing about 200 pounds per yard. Though they exhibit signs of being intelligent tool users, they do not wear clothes, choosing rather to carry gear stored in temporary cavities within their bodies. However, their digestive juices often ruin devices within two to three weeks.


Combat: An argos can attack with one to three weapons or items, or it can enfold a victim in a pseudopod and attack with bites. It may attack as many foes in this way as it can physically reach.

If an argos is angered, it can envelope its victim, swallowing him whole. A swallowed victim suffers damage each minute from the creature's digestive juices. The victim may attempt to cut his way free from within, using only short cutting weapons. He must inflict 8 hits to break free.

The eyes of an argos, like those of a beholder, have a variety of special powers. An argos can bring its smaller eyes to bear on any target. The large, central eye can focus only on targets that are in front of the creature (within 90 degrees of the straight-ahead point of the central eye). Though the creature has nearly 100 eyes, only 20 special powers have been noted; therefore a number of eyes must possess the same power.

Each hit inflicted on an argos eliminates one eye; the StoryMaster decides which powers are reduced in the process.

Each ability of an argos's eye is treated as a spell effect. Check the following table for a particular eye's power. Remember these powers are for storyline purposes only!!!


  1. Blindness
  2. Burning Eyes (Hands)
  3. Charm Monster
  4. Clairvoyance
  5. Confusion
  6. Darkness, 15' radius
  7. Dispel Magic
  8. Emotion
  9. ESP
  10. Fumble
  11. Gaze Reflection
  12. Heat Metal
  13. Hold Monster
  14. Phantasmal Force
  15. Irritation
  16. Light
  17. Slow
  18. Suggestion
  19. Tongues
  20. Turn Flesh to Stone

The central eye can use one of three different powers once per round. It can create a personal illusion (an alter self spell), or it can cast a color spray or a ray of enfeeblement spell.


Habitat/Society: Argos are solitary creatures. Argos appear capable of replenishing their own air envelope and thus may be encountered wandering anywhere including the Astral Plane.

Despite its relative intelligence, the argos is a ravenous creature driven by its hunger. It tries to lure prey into its grasp, feeding until it has consumed a number of creatures equal to two times its own weight. It then slips away to digest its meal for a period equal to two hours. If an argos is unable to find food within a week of its last meal, it will be forced to hibernate to conserve energy. It can hibernate for up to a year by crystallizing its outer shell and forming a chrysalis.


Ecology: Argos consume anything that moves and is digestible. Their preference is to use their abilities to lure their prey into traps and then to pick off individuals one at a time. It sorts through the tools and weapons of its victims and keeps the useful items.
